Protecting Against Mold And Mildew Growth After Water Damages



To effectively protect against mold growth after water damages, it's important to act promptly and emphatically. Start by getting rid of any type of standing water right away, as mold and mildew thrives in damp settings.


Next, clean and disinfect surfaces with a combination of water and cleaning agent, and think about utilizing a mold-inhibiting solution for added protection. Pay unique attention to hidden rooms like behind wall surfaces and under floor covering, where wetness can remain undetected.


Lastly, keep an eye on the area very closely for any type of indicators of mold. If you find any kind of, address it without delay to avoid further spread. By taking these aggressive steps, you can significantly lower the danger of mold and mildew growth, ensuring a healthier setting in the results of water damages.

Insurance Factors To Consider for Water Damages Repair



Maneuvering the intricacies of insurance policy protection for water damage remediation can really feel overwhelming, especially when you're encountering the after-effects of a calamity. To begin, review your policy to understand what's covered. damage restoration services. Many homeowners' insurance coverage plans cover sudden and unintentional water damage, like burst pipes, yet may exclude flood damages


Following, record the damages extensively. Take images and maintain receipts for any repairs or momentary fixes. This paperwork can be important when filing a case. Contact your insurer immediately to report the case, and inquire about the claims procedure.


Don't hesitate to seek help from your remediation solution; they typically have experience dealing with insurance provider and can guide you with the claim process. water damage repair services. Lastly, be planned for possible conflicts over coverage. Exactly How Can I Identify Hidden Water Damages in My Home?



To determine covert water damages, check for water spots, mold development, or warped walls. Make use of a moisture meter in suspicious areas, and evaluate your plumbing for leakages. Trust your impulses-- if something seems off, examine further.


What Are the Signs of a Mold And Mildew Trouble After Water Damages?



After water damage, you'll observe musty odors, visible mold and mildew growth, and boosted moisture. Try to find dark spots on walls or ceilings, and maintain an eye out for peeling paint or warped surfaces. Do not ignore these indications!


The length of time Does the Water Restoration Process Commonly Take?



The water restoration process usually takes anywhere from a few days to a number of weeks. It relies on the level of the damages, the materials involved, and just how quickly you resolve the issue.


Exist Any Health Risks Linked With Water Damages?



Yes, there are wellness risks connected with water damage. Mold growth, microorganisms, and architectural problems can bring about respiratory issues, allergic reactions, and other diseases. It's important to address water damage without delay to lessen these dangers.


What Should I Do Prior To Experts Arrive for Remediation?





Prior to specialists arrive, you must switch off the electricity, get rid of belongings from the area, and start drying out surfaces with towels. If safe, open home windows for air flow to assist avoid more damage and mold and mildew growth.
